Australians Travelling Overseas: A Surge Despite Economic Challenges

Sunday, 15 September 2024, 11:52

Australians travelling overseas has surged significantly, registering a remarkable increase of 32%. This rise, noted in the year to June, is in stark contrast to the ongoing cost-of-living crisis, revealing a resilient appetite for travel among Australians. Over 11 million trips were recorded, highlighting a strong rebound in international travel.
